Plumbing contractors in Palmdale, California.

Plumbing contractors operating in Palmdale, California, must adhere to both state-level regulatory requirements set by the Contractors State License Board (CSLB) and local municipal codes enforced by the City of Palmdale. The primary requirement is holding a valid C-36 Plumbing Contractor license, which ensures the contractor has met state standards for experience and financial responsibility.

Beyond state licensure, contractors must secure local permits for most plumbing installations to ensure compliance with the California Plumbing Code. Failure to obtain these permits or adhere to local building standards can result in project delays, fines, and potential legal action. Contractors should regularly consult the Palmdale Building and Safety Division to confirm specific local amendments and inspection protocols.

What's specific to PalmdaleWhat this leaf carries beyond the California state file.
High Desert Climate
Palmdale's climate requires specific attention to freeze protection for exterior plumbing and water lines.
Local Water District
Contractors must be aware of Palmdale Water District requirements for backflow prevention and meter installations.
CALGreen Compliance
Strict adherence to state-mandated water efficiency standards is mandatory for all new installations in the city.

Note
Permit Valuation

Permit costs are typically calculated based on the total valuation of the plumbing work performed.

Note
Renewal Cycles

State licenses must be renewed every two years; local business licenses are typically annual.

Note
Surety Costs

Bond premiums depend on the contractor's credit history and business experience.

§ 07 · Palmdale-specific FAQ

Questions Plumbing contractors ask about Palmdale.

Q01Do I need a local plumbing license for Palmdale?+
No, California requires a state-issued C-36 license from the CSLB, which is valid throughout Palmdale and the rest of the state.
LicensingCSLBSource · CSLB.ca.gov
Q02How do I apply for a plumbing permit in Palmdale?+
Permits must be applied for through the City of Palmdale Building and Safety Division, often via their online portal or in-person at City Hall.
PermitsPalmdaleSource · CityofPalmdale.org
Q03Is a bond required for plumbing contractors?+
Yes, all licensed contractors in California must maintain a $25,000 contractor's bond on file with the CSLB.
BondingCSLBSource · Business and Professions Code 7071.6
Q04What happens if I perform work without a permit?+
Unpermitted work can lead to stop-work orders, fines, and significant legal liability for the contractor and property owner.
ComplianceEnforcementSource · Palmdale Municipal Code
Q05Are there specific water efficiency requirements in Palmdale?+
Yes, all plumbing installations must comply with the California Green Building Standards Code (CALGreen) regarding water conservation.
CALGreenEfficiencySource · California Building Standards Commission
Q06How do I verify a subcontractor's license?+
You can verify any contractor's license status, bond, and insurance information using the 'Check a License' tool on the CSLB website.
